Check OneDrive and SharePoint storage quotas by file type.

## OneDrive

From [OneDrive](https://login.microsoftonline.com/login.srf?wa=wsignin1.0&whr=calpoly.edu&wreply=https%3A%2F%2Fcpslo-my.sharepoint.com), go to the top right of the page, click the **Gear** **icon** > **OneDrive Settings** > **More Settings**  > **Storage Metrics**. *View the amount of free OneDrive storage along with the total capacity in the upper right corner.*

## SharePoint

Log onto [SharePoint](https://cpslo.sharepoint.com/_layouts/15/sharepoint.aspx?), from the My Sites section (Globe icon), select your site, then from the top right of the page, click the **Gear** **icon** > **Site Contents** > **Site settings** > **Storage Metrics**. *View the amount of free SharePoint file storage along with the total capacity in the upper right corner.*

⚠️ Note: The Storage Metrics page is only available to Site Collection Administrators. If you don’t see it, you might need to request access from your SharePoint admin.


> ℹ️ OneDrive has a 500 GB storage limit, and SharePoint has a 2 TB storage limit. File size limits for each are 250 GB.

> ℹ️ However, emeritus, guests, shared accounts, and CSU bargaining units 5, 6 and 11 are an exception. The O365 license for these category of accounts has a default storage limit of 100 GB.
